The BMW 4 Series Cabrio F33
Featured on BIMMERPOST.com In the meantime we know what the car will bring. The 4er Cabrio will be launched six months after the Coupe later this Spring. Which means we will see it later this year with a debut set for the NAIAS in 2014. Before arriving in early 2014. Instead of a request by the North American market to utilise a soft top so customers could distinguish the Coupe from the Cabrio. BMW responded to the reaction of the Chinese market where the car was immensely popular with females who appreciated the security of a hard top as well as the luxury aspect made sure the E92 was outsold by the E93 so the folding hard top remains although fabricated from lighter materials. The striking looks from the 4er Coupe further are enhanced by optional adaptive LED headlights. As well as an M Sport Packet to raise the pulse of the Cabrio. Performance and efficiency unites in the application of four cylinder and six cylinder diesel and petrol engines including a flagship 435i and 435d with the latter only being offered in Europe. Respectfully inherited from the current E92 is the flat surface line around the exterior of the cabin continuing the Cabrio to be as athletic and stunning as the E93. In Spring 2015 BMW will launch the second segment of the M jigsaw with a Cabrio variant of the M4. As we know what the Cabrio will look like thanks to the 4er Coupe Concept.
